A piece of history that has often been overlooked and taken for granted in our public parks: the park bench. The outdoor exhibition features ten different park benches that have been used on Royal Djurgården from the 19th century through to the present day. Welcome, and take a seat!

The bench exhibition can be seen on Royal Djurgården, between Rosendalsvägen (1) and the Hazelius Gate (Hazeliusporten) immediately to the east of King Karl XV's statue.

the outdoor exhibition is on all year round

The Lessebo park bench is one of the oldest and most common in Sweden. This model has been used at various locations on Southern Djurgården. It was first made in the 1840s at Lessebo Mill in Småland. Photos: Henrik Nyström and Stadsmuseet.
